A catalog encompassing a collection of previously available interactive entertainment applications on the Facebook platform. These applications, typically characterized by social features and casual gameplay mechanics, were accessible through the social networking service prior to changes in platform policies and technological advancements that led to their removal or obsolescence. Examples include titles spanning various genres such as strategy, simulation, puzzle, and role-playing, frequently involving interaction with a user’s network of contacts.
The significance of documenting these entertainment applications lies in preserving a specific era of social gaming history. Studying these titles provides insight into the evolution of social interaction within digital environments, the development of freemium business models, and the impact of platform-specific constraints on game design. Furthermore, the disappearance of these applications highlights the ephemeral nature of digital content and the challenges associated with archiving and accessing cultural artifacts from online spaces.
